Резултати от 1 до 9 от общо 9

JFrame size въпрос

Сподели във Facebook Сподели в Twitter Изпрати на Email Сподели в LinkedIn
  1. Member
    Тук е от
    Feb 2006
    Мнения
    649
    #1

    JFrame size въпрос

    Код:
    initComponents();
         jLabel1.setText(msg);
         this.setSize(jLabel1.getSize());
        this.setVisible(true);
    това е кода на коструктора работата е че искам размера на прозореца (рамката) да е колкото на текста. Става въпрос за изкарване на прозорче при грешка с инфо за грешката, но каквото и да правя не мога да го накарам да е с такъв размер, че да не се налага да го resize-вам ръчно...моля за идей...
    (знам че е нещо просто ама кат съм тъп )

  2.  
     
  3. Member
    Тук е от
    Dec 2004
    Мнения
    542
    #2

    Re: JFrame size въпрос

    добави един pack() след оразмеряването да видим що ше стане

  4. Member
    Тук е от
    Feb 2006
    Мнения
    649
    #3

    Re: JFrame size въпрос

    10xxxxxx

  5. Novice
    Тук е от
    Apr 2006
    Мнения
    6
    #4

    Re: JFrame size въпрос

    за тези неща принципно мисля че се ползва JOptionPane.ShowMessage[Input/Confirm]Dialog() ... ima si ERROR_MESSAGE, INFORMATION_MESSAGE типове, и после доста лесно се взима юзър инпут-а...

  6. Member
    Тук е от
    Feb 2006
    Мнения
    649
    #5

    Re: JFrame size въпрос

    Сега въпрос номер 2: (нямам никаква идея как е на английски иначе щях да го изнамеря...)
    Като имам един прозорец (JFrame) и в него като цъкна на някой бутон и се покаже нов прозорец как да блокирам първия да не е достъпен до затварянето на втория...(явно не e в accessible опциите, мисля че е нещо с 'родители-деца' ама как точно)

  7. Novice
    Тук е от
    Apr 2006
    Мнения
    6
    #6

    Re: JFrame size въпрос

    ако ще правиш просто диалог (JOptionPane.Show....) то самите статични методи си имат параметър - кой родителски прозорец ще бъде задържан докато метода (диалога) привърши изпълнението си... иначе това се казва модален диалог... мисля че има конструктор на JDialog който също да оказва родителския прозорец (ако ще правиш модален диалог), както и някакво буул флагче... виж ги от документацията на сън.ком

  8.  
     
  9. Member
    Тук е от
    Feb 2006
    Мнения
    649
    #7

    Re: JFrame size въпрос

    Четох четох и нещо не можах да го разбера...за сега имам навсякъде JFrame-ове които си ги викам един от друг. Има ли как да ги наредя родител-дете без да се налага да пренаписвам половината код
    пс. използвам нетбеанс ако някой зне бутонче или нещо от този род...

  10. Member
    Тук е от
    Dec 2004
    Мнения
    542
    #8

    Re: JFrame size въпрос

    Всеки JFrame си има отделен и самостоятелен живот, така че малко трудно ще постигнеш само с един два клика това, което искаш . Ако държиш да стане по твоя начин май най-добре е да предаваш референции от един компонент на друг, но така гаранция става mess (мисля, че въобще не е добра идея да се създават тежки GUI компоненти при разни events). Най-добре виж какво ти каза vrumfondel - създавай модални диалогови прозорци - те гарантират, че "родителя" е неактивен докато си свършат работата. Виж JDialog.

  11. Member
    Тук е от
    Feb 2006
    Мнения
    649
    #9

    Re: JFrame size въпрос

    Голямо мерси на всички изказали се
    ще стане така както предлагате...това се оказа единственото решение...да ми е за урок като не чета преди да творя...

Сподели във Facebook Сподели в Google Plus Сподели в Twitter Изпрати на Email Сподели в LinkedIn

Подобни теми

  1. Отговори: 0
    Последно: 21-06-14, 01:37
  2. Продавам Intel Adanced-N 6200AGN Mini WIFI Card ,half size
    От dudi4ek във форум Продава
    Отговори: 0
    Последно: 26-11-11, 23:00
  3. [size=4]DVD, DivX and etc.[/size=4]
    От ivo80 във форум Windows
    Отговори: 2
    Последно: 09-07-01, 16:27

SetCombG.com
SetCombG.com е портален сайт и Форум за битова техника, телевизори, климатици, лаптопи и смартфони, създаден през 1999 година.
Заедно сме над 20 години!
Следвай ни
Горе